Let's take a lesson from the old days of 'face to face' networking and think of how to build a relationship with the online consumer.
First, most people want to know what you can do for them. Don't just tell them what you can do for them, give them examples of how you can help them.
Second, they want to work with friendly salesperson who is interested in helping them realize their goals. Does your photo look friendly? And no, they don't really care that you have been in business for 11+ years and you are a 'multi-'dollar producer.
Third, familiarity a.k.a Branding. People want to do business with people they know. Build your internet presence on several sites: Company website, Realtor.com, Zilliow, Trulia, LinkedIn, Facebook business pages and blogging sites i.e. ActiveRain. Be consistent with your profile on the various platforms as it creates the feeling, 'I know that person. She's everywhere. I feel like I know her.'
In other words even though the internet has reinvented how consumers find their real estate agent 'success in business' is still about building relationships.

Pennsylvania Real Estate License requirements:
- 18 years old
- Complete 30 hour Fundamentals class
- Complete 30 hour Practice class
- Pass Pennsylvania Real Estate exam
- Background check
